    Lisa Edi's work combines a strong sensibility for material with an intuition for generative encounters. Her images capture moments of intimate interaction between fabric, flesh, objects and light. lt is the precise attention to detail that makes her photography so distinctive.


    Lisa Edi was born in Schärding, Upper Austria in 1989. She lives and works in Vienna as a photographer of fashion, portraits and still life. Having studied fashion and sculpture before taking her Diploma in Photography at the University of Applied Arts Vienna in 2019, she now works across and through disciplines, to enrich her diverse photographic practice. Since 2017, Lisa Edi's photographs have been featured in numerous exhibitions, magazines and campaigns.
